How to Determine a Dependable Licensed Service Provider for Your Home Project
Identifying a trusted qualified professional involves complete research and cautious consideration. Here are some crucial elements to review when looking for a professional for your home project:
1. Understand What an Accredited Contractor Is
Before diving into the globe of contractors, it is very important to recognize what "accredited" indicates in this context. A licensed professional has actually fulfilled details state needs that show their proficiency in various construction tasks. This includes having actually passed essential examinations and keeping required insurance.
2. Why Licensing Issues in Building And Construction Projects
Licensing issues due to the fact that it safeguards homeowners from prospective fraudulence and ensures that professionals adhere to industry criteria. In addition, many states need licenses for certain types of job, making it vital for house owners to validate this credential prior to working with someone.
3. Research Local Licensing Requirements
Each state has its own licensing requirements for professionals. Familiarize on your own with these policies by inspecting your state's licensing board website. This knowledge will certainly aid you recognize what qualifications to look for when examining prospective contractors.
4. Begin with Recommendations from Pals and Family
Word of mouth can be among the most efficient ways to find a reliable specialist. Ask close friends, member of the family, or neighbors that have actually recently embarked on similar projects regarding their experiences and recommendations.
5. Make Use Of Online Resources and Reviews
In addition to individual recommendations, on-line systems such as Yelp, Angie's List, or Google Reviews can provide beneficial understandings right into service providers' track records. Seek regular positive comments concerning their job high quality and consumer service.
6. Examine Profiles of Prospective Contractors
An image is worth a thousand words; as a result, evaluating a professional's profile can provide you understanding right into their capacities and style. Request examples of previous job that line up with your task's vision.
7. Confirm Licenses and Insurance Coverage Coverage
Once you've shortlisted possible service providers, validate their licenses via your state's licensing board site. In addition, examine if they carry sufficient insurance coverage-- this need to include basic responsibility insurance coverage along with employees' compensation.
8. Examine Experience in Particular Projects Similar to Yours
Not all professionals focus on every type of building project. Ensure that the professional you pick has substantial experience with projects similar to yours-- be it improvements, new constructions, or specialized jobs like electrical or pipes work.
9. Ask About Subcontractors and Their Qualifications
Many accredited service providers utilize subcontractors for specialized jobs such as electrical work or plumbing installments. It's essential to ask about these subcontractors' credentials and guarantee they are also licensed where necessary.
10. Set Up Meetings with Prospective Contractors
Interviewing possible candidates allows you not only to evaluate their know-how yet additionally their interaction style and professionalism and trust which are critical in ensuring a collaborative functioning relationship.
Questions To Ask Throughout Your Specialist Interview
1. What is your approximated timeline for completing this project?
Understanding how long the task will certainly take assists in intending accordingly.
2. Can you offer references from previous clients?
References use understandings right into past client experiences which can affect your decision-making process.
3. What is included in your written estimate?
An in-depth estimate needs to lay out labor expenses, materials made use of, timelines, and repayment schedules.
4. How do you handle delays or unanticipated issues?
This inquiry assists gauge exactly how prepared they are for unexpected circumstances which might emerge during construction.
5. Will certainly you protect required permits?
It's important that specialists take care of licenses because failing to do so might result in legal difficulties down the line.
